Title: Solid-liquid extraction package
FIELD OF THE INVENTION
The present invention is in the field of solid liquid extraction, such as of coffee, tea, herbal drinks, and spice drinks. Thereto an improved package is provided, comprising an amount of the solid to be extracted product, typically a single use package. Typically hot water is used for extraction.
BACKGROUND OF THE INVENTION
In the present field especially tea bags are well known, Similar applications relate to herbal drinks, spice drinks, and relatively recent also coffee, often in the form of pads .
In many instances tea and the like are extracted by using hot water and a tea bag in a cup or pot. Tea bags are typically packed as single units. After usage the package becomes useless and is typically considered waste. When tea has become strong enough a tea bag is removed from a cup or pot.
Various patent documents and scientific documents recite tea bags and the like. Some relate to tea bag assemblies comprising further elements, such as arms for opening. Many relate to specific type of teas and the like. Many relate to typical compositions of tea bags, e.g. non-woven en woven products .
A problem with embodiments recited in prior art documents is that after making tea or the like the bag contains a significant amount of water. It is not practical to remove a tea bag from the liquid (water) as the water will run out of the tea bag. One may get rid of the tea bag at once all together, or make use of a saucer, etc. In many instances however a saucer is not provided, a waste bin is not at hand etc. As a consequence a certain amount of liquid is spilled e.g. at a site of consumption.
The present invention therefore relates to an improved extraction package, which overcomes one or more of the above disadvantages, without jeopardizing functionality and advantages .
SUMMARY OF THE INVENTION
The present invention relates in a first aspect to a package according to claim 1. In a way the present package may be considered as forming one single product.
In principle the present package can be used for any solid-liquid extraction. In case of a consumable typically water is used as the liquid. In view of results the water is heated, typically to a temperature close to 100 °C. For some application, e.g. for green tea, herbal tea, etc. lower temperatures may be used, such as 65 °C. A steep time for tea varies from 1-6 minutes. Tisanes may have longer steep times, as up to 7 minutes.
In order to provide sufficient extraction the solid is comprised in a water or liquid permeable bag, such as a tea bag. As a consequence water may easily penetrate the bag and leave the bag later, e.g. when tea has been extracted.
In order to lower the present bag into (hot) water an insertion means, such as a cord is provided. The insertion means can be used, after extraction, to remove the bag from the water. Often the cord comprises a label, typically indicating a brand and a type of consumable, such as a type of tea. As a consequence the present satchel will be provided with a relatively small opening, in order to allow movement of the insertion means, preferably an opening as small as possible, in order to prevent leakage.
In order to prevent spillage of water/extract the present package comprises a satchel. The satchel is preferably provided enclosing the liquid permeable bag, e.g. to improve shelf life. As such it may be opened before use, and then the bag may be removed from the satchel, and put into hot water. The satchel can encloses the present bag fully when the bag is removed from the consumable. The satchel is made from one or more water or liquid impermeable materials. The satchel is preferably made from a thermal insulating material as well. As such the satchel can be handled with ease, no liquid is spilled and the satchel is safe to use. The satchel may be transparent (to light) or not. It may contain further brand names and trade names.
In order to ensure that spillage is prevented, after enclosing the bag by the satchel, the satchel can be closed, using a closing means. The closing means preferably provides a liquid tight sealing.
The present package is best suited for not too large quantities of extractable consumption article, in view of ease of handling a relatively hot extracted article.
In principle the present extraction product may be provided with one or more additives, such as milk, sugar, honey, salt, butter, alcohol, lemon (juice), etc. Likewise also flavorings may be added, such as bergamot oil.

Tisane or "herbal tea" relates to a catch-all term for any non-caffeinated beverage made from extraction of herbs, spices, or other plant material in water. These drinks are distinguished from caffeinated beverages like coffee, maté, kud-ing, and true teas (black, green, white, yellow, oolong, post-fermented, etc.), or from a decaffeinated tea, in which the caffeine has been removed. In addition to serving as a beverage, many tisanes are also consumed due to a perceived medicinal benefit.
Like beverages made from the tea bush (Camellia sinensis), tisanes can be served hot or cold.
Tisanes can be made with fresh or dried flowers, leaves, seeds or roots, generally by pouring boiling water over the plant parts and letting them steep for a few minutes. Seeds and roots can also be boiled on a stove. The tisane is then strained, sweetened if so desired, and served.
In an example of the present package the insertion means is a cord, and/or wherein the satchel comprises a layer of one or more of a plastic, such as poly lactic acid, PE, and PP, preferably a biodegradable polymer, a laminated paper, and a laminated metal foil, such as aluminum foil. The satchel' comprises preferably a biodegradable material. The satchel and its contents may for instance be used for composting. Preferably the package is 10-200 pm thick, more preferably 20-100 pm thick, such as 30-50 pm thick, in order to allow a user to safely handle the satchel.
In an example the satchel comprises a foldable element, for securely closing the satchel and providing a sealing. The foldable element may be attached to a remainder of the satchel by the present adhesive. The sealing essentially prevents water from leaking through.
In an example of the present package the means for closing the package is one or more of a strip, an adhesive, preferably a temperature sensitive adhesive, such as one or more adhesive points. Preferably an adhesive is used which is temperature sensitive. At lower temperature, typically applicable when releasing the bag, the adhesive provides not much tackiness, whereas at higher temperature, such as above 50 °C, or above 70 °C, the adhesive becomes more tacky and the satchel can be closed with ease and providing a good sealing. More preferably the adhesive is provided as one or more adhesive points, preferably having a diameter of 1-10 mm, such as 2-5 mm. As such with a relative small amount of adhesive a secure sealing is provided.

DETAILED DESCRIPTION OF FIGURES
In figure 1 a transparent package is shown with a tea bag provided therein. A size of the present satchel is slightly larger than that of the tea bag. Also a cord and label can be seen.
In figure 2 the package of figure 1 is shown from another (back) side.
In figure 3 the bag is lowered from the present satchel in order to extract tea with a hot liquid, typically water.
After extraction, in figure 4, the tea bag is removed from the hot liquid and pulled into the satchel. Due to the relive high temperature of the bag the temperature sensitive adhesive will provide its adhesive function. The adhesive is preferably provided as small dots of about 5 mm diameter. A bottom side of the satchel can be folded or the like, in order to provide a good sealing.
In figure 5 the tea bag is fully enclosed by the satchel. Also the satchel is closed by pressing the adhesive against the material of the satchel at a bottom end thereof.
In figure 6 the package of figure 5 is shown from another (back) side.
